JOB DESCRIPTION
Job Summary
AsLead Admin, your specific responsibilities will include:
Act as the primary support person for 4-8 Staffing Professionals.
Taking candidate calls, reviewing resumes, scheduling interviews, sending letters acknowledging application/interview, entering candidate information into internal applicant tracking system, run reports, order business cards and marketing material, etc.
Provide primary support to the Branch Manager and District Office. This would include processing all expense reports, A/P and internal staff payroll forms.
Act as the point of contact for the Regional Manager, Branch Manager, District Administrative Coordinators and District Operations Specialists.
Receive all vendor calls and handle appropriately.
Act as a point of contact for property management issues. (May not be able to handle all issues, but can escalate appropriately)
Keep an inventory of all office supplies, office equipment and postage. Order additional supplies as required.
Act as the project liaison for all district or corporate initiated projects.
Distribute information, as assigned, to the Staffing Professionals. This would include, but not limited to, corporate roll-out information, branch scorecard information, reports per Branch Manager’s request, and CTO reports etc.
Work with Branch Management to plan branch functions (e.g., meetings, open houses, parties, etc.).

Qualifications:
High School Diploma or equivalent required. 2+ years college preferred.
3+ year’s administrative experience in an office environment with heavy customer contact.
Previous supervisory experience preferred.
General knowledge of Microsoft Office products and database entry.
Knowledge and user of internal software and applications.
